The climate in Oxford during March can be summarized as mild and a little damp.
March is in the fall / autumn in Oxford and is typically the 4th warmest month of the year. Daytime maximum temperatures average around 20°C (68°F), whilst at night 8°C (47°F) is normal.
Daytime temperature | 20°C 68°F |
---|---|
Nightly temperature | 8.2°C 46.8°F |
Average temperature | 14.1°C 57.4°F |
Daily sunshine | 5.7 hrs |
Avg rainfall | 80 mm 3.1 ins |
Rainy days | 8 days |
Sea temperature | 14.5°C 58°F |
Humidity | 78% |
Windspeed | 9.4kph 6 mph |
On average March is the 5th driest month of the year in Oxford with around 80mm 3.1 inches of rain making it a a little damp time to visit. This rainfall is typically spread over 8 days, although this may vary considerably.
On the flip side this corresponds to an average of 5.7 hours of sunshine per day.
